Job Duties
- REPORTS TO: General Manager/Associate Manager /Department Manager
- Perform dining room set-up, running side work and closing duties
- Maintain assertive hospitality and upsell customers by communicating thorough product knowledge
- Serve guests according to established procedures
- Participate in table and dining room clean up
- Compute guest checks operates the P.O. S. computerized cash register system, and accept payments
- Report tips for each shift
- Maintain dining room safety and sanitation
- Punch in, sign in, and report to the General Manager/Associate Manager on time and in full uniform for each shift
- Obtain Manager's approval prior to punching out
- Attend all employee meetings and brings suggestions for improvement
- Avoid leaving work area during peak periods
- Take breaks only at non-busy periods in compliance with the General Manager/Associate Manager as stated in the Employee Handbook
- Keep a clean and professional appearance at all times
- Perform job functions with accordance to performance standards
- Perform other related duties as assigned by the General Manager/associate Manager
